Exciting news for fans of the iconic franchise: Power Rangers is gearing up for a live-action series set to debut on Disney+. According to The Wrap, the creative minds behind the successful Percy Jackson and the Olympians series, Jonathan E. Steinberg and Dan Shotz, are currently negotiating to helm this new venture. They will write, showrun, and produce the series under the banner of 20th Century TV, aiming to bring fresh excitement to both new and existing fans of the Power Rangers universe.
Hasbro, the current owner of the Power Rangers franchise, is set on reinventing the beloved series to captivate a new generation while maintaining the loyalty of its long-time followers. This strategic move comes after Hasbro's acquisition of Power Rangers and other brands from Saban Properties in a $522 million deal back in 2018. At the time, Hasbro's chairman and CEO, Brian Goldner, expressed enthusiasm about the brand's potential, stating, "We see significant opportunity for Power Rangers across our entire Brand Blueprint, including toys and games, consumer products, digital gaming and entertainment, as well as geographically throughout our global retail footprint."
The Power Rangers franchise, particularly the '90s classic The Mighty Morphin' Power Rangers, has been a staple in pop culture, enchanting a generation of kids with its teenage superheroes and their impressive mechs. These mechs, which could combine into even larger, more formidable machines, were a key part of the show's allure.

This announcement follows the less successful 2017 movie reboot, which attempted a darker, grittier take on the franchise but failed to resonate at the box office. The subsequent lack of sequels led Saban to sell the rights to Hasbro shortly thereafter.
In addition to the Power Rangers project, Hasbro is also developing other ambitious ventures, including a live-action Dungeons & Dragons series titled The Forgotten Realms at Netflix, an animated Magic: The Gathering series also in development at Netflix, and a cinematic universe centered around Magic: The Gathering. These projects underscore Hasbro's commitment to expanding its intellectual properties across various media platforms.
